STUDY MODE HI

A couple of months back we interviewed Chris Stamp from the widely popular indie footwear brand Stampd'LA and he let rip about a new venture he had on the books called Study Footwear. A lower price point than his fashionistic Stampd'LA silhouettes, Study is somewhat of a passion project for the entrepreneur. Chris states 'the main thing about Study is that it's a product with purpose - not only are we selling shoes, but supporting and inspiring kids in inner cities that don't have proper support systems to get them inspired to be eventually working in a creative field. A portion of all proceeds are allocated to the "Study For Shoes" program, where we make creative supplies for youths around the world. We really wanted to push creativity with this making young kids aware that there is legitimate future in all things creative, whether it be art, music, fashion, design.' The Mode Hi is the first model to be released and serves as a multipurpose kick, whether you like to rock 'em sky high or fold em down for some mid cut madness.
